      <description>&lt;P&gt;For &lt;STRONG&gt;Paginated reports&lt;/STRONG&gt; it is not possible during "interactive" time (there you can only sort columns). It possible only during developer design time. Reason is easy, Paginated report are static, not interactive.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;But in Interactive &lt;STRONG&gt;Power BI reports&lt;/STRONG&gt; is possible most of them during interactive time (sorting, filtering, slicing, and drill-up/down, up/down detail levels, and so on), and much more in user-friendly report modification.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
